logo

Output 73402659be31f8de3c939aa1e8b7ec91d155676f156c7a6211101fcced400614:0

value
32264158
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e371fbcc3ea1ef47726ce7c5fa013f16c490ec90 OP_EQUALVERIFY OP_CHECKSIG
address
1MjcwGJbjkbPUAWWsLf1YvCH7H4BY1sMF1
transaction
73402659be31f8de3c939aa1e8b7ec91d155676f156c7a6211101fcced400614